Output 23e7fc0cc2d0ca18e712aae7c2c411340a77e38c56744394b71b129df0265327:15

value
48930887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57d81b3472a56fb04c097df60491ea3081f4b9d8 OP_EQUAL
address
MFuduSqRBSjDJnnkyDiNchxddWT49G5rLY
transaction
23e7fc0cc2d0ca18e712aae7c2c411340a77e38c56744394b71b129df0265327
spent
true